The Dean of the Graduate School (SPs) at Universitas Gadjah Mada (UGM), Prof. Ir. Siti Malkhamah, M.Sc., Ph.D., officially opened the 42nd Anniversary series of events on Friday (August 22ND). The event was held in the west parking lot of the SPs UGM building. The opening ceremony was lively, attended by the academic community, students, and invited guests.
Carrying the theme “Indonesia’s Transformation Towards the Creation of Excellent Human Resources,” this year’s anniversary celebration reaffirms SPs UGM’s commitment to actively contributing to the development of a highly competitive next generation in the global era.
The Dean of SPs UGM, in her speech, stated that the quality of human resources (HR) is the key to a nation’s success in facing future challenges. “It is essential for us to develop excellent HR so they can contribute to educational institutions and also to the wider community.”
Participants, during the opening event, were invited to reminisce by doing exercise with SKJ (Indonesian mass exercise) routines from the 1980s, followed by the 2013 version, led by two aerobics instructors who are also PhD students from the Performing and Visual Arts Studies Program at SPs UGM.
In addition to nostalgic exercise, participants also played little games in groups to make the event more exciting and fostering camaraderie with each other.
Participants were also given the opportunity to show their singing talents, accompanied by a music group and singers from outside SPs, on a musical stage.
The event concluded with a friendly gathering featuring dishes provided by the SPs canteen and local food stalls around SPs.
